Escapia centers around a reservation grid that ties guest, pricing, and task execution to specific dates, so operational boards can run directly from each stay. Housekeeping and maintenance are managed as date-bound work items tied to the same stay context, which reduces the need to rekey details across modules. Guest communication automation links messaging triggers to reservation events, so common updates do not require manual follow-ups. Role-based access and owner-facing reporting separate staff actions from owner statement visibility for safer day-to-day operations.
A tradeoff is that deeper channel and automation behavior depends on careful configuration of mapping rules and notification triggers, so teams with many edge cases may need extra setup time. Escapia fits best when a single-property team or a small portfolio needs one operational source of truth that keeps scheduling, messaging, and channel updates consistent during turnover-heavy periods.

OwnerRez supports day-to-day property operations through reservation-centric configuration, guest communication automation tied to stay status, and housekeeping and maintenance task tracking that can be assigned per booking. The owner portal groups activity by property and reservation so owners can review transactions and receive updates without separate manual exports. Integration depth favors operational throughput by pushing availability and keeping calendars aligned, with iCal sync handling for many external booking sources. Governance controls are geared toward role-based access for staff and property administrators, and auditability is handled through activity history around key actions.
A tradeoff is that advanced custom automation and event-driven integrations require deeper implementation than rule-based triggers and standard sync. OwnerRez fits best when a small to mid-size team needs consistent owner communications and operational checklists across a limited portfolio rather than a fully bespoke automation program. The platform is also a better match when the workflow is dominated by reservations, task assignment, and standardized guest messaging rather than complex multi-brand channel reconciliation.
A second tradeoff is that trust accounting and owner statement accuracy depend on disciplined configuration of payment schedules, fees, and ledger mappings before scaling to more properties. OwnerRez works well when property operations can define repeatable processes for deposits, security handling, and owner reporting early. It is a weaker fit when the organization needs heavily custom approval chains for every operational action.

Operational pitfalls that appear in vacation home workflows when setup and governance are mismatched
Most failure points happen when automation triggers send the wrong messages or when tasks are not created from the same reservation timeline used for guest updates. Another common failure point is assuming finance-grade owner reporting exists in tools that focus on daily operations.
These pitfalls show up across multiple tools in the lineup and can often be avoided by aligning the workflow model to the team’s operating habits.
Treating automation as plug-and-play without disciplined property setup
Automation outcomes depend on disciplined property setup in iGMS, and Guesty automation requires careful setup to avoid unintended guest messages. For teams that cannot enforce consistent property records, manual scheduling drift and notification errors can emerge in day-to-day operations.
Overbuilding custom workflow logic without a governance plan
Escapia automation needs careful configuration of triggers and mappings, and advanced workflow changes may require admin intervention. Guesty also requires careful setup to avoid unintended guest messages, so custom logic should match existing staff processes rather than replacing them.
Buying for deep owner accounting when the daily operations board is the real need
RentalReady narrows owner-facing reporting compared with full trust accounting suites, and Smoobu limits advanced finance and owner statement customization. OwnerRez fits when owner statements and reservation-level updates must be native, while operational boards alone can fall short for complex fee and ledger mapping.
Assuming channel parity controls are equal across all channel managers
RentalReady has limited channel connectivity depth and syndication controls compared with category leaders, and Tokeet requires careful channel mapping and parity setup to avoid drift. For operators depending on consistent availability across many channels, testing real update flows matters more than relying on generic sync promises.
Ignoring edge-case execution paths that still require manual handling
iGMS can require manual intervention in some operational edge cases, and Hostaway reservation edge cases can take manual intervention in workflows. Teams that expect every exception to be fully automated should build a runbook for manual follow-ups in housekeeping and guest messaging.
